Wouldn't part b of this question be correct? It asks for the wavelengths that correspond to the upper and lower. Isn't Violet (with a wavelength of 400 nm) on the upper end?
So the correct answer is for the one on the left and for the one on the right since you are considering the range. In wavelength terms Red is in the upper end, in frequency and therefore energy terms violate is in the upper end.